"10701. Meinderts, Harm 6849, Tagelöhner, * 30.4.1738 Tichelwarf, Sohn des Meindert Hindriks und Lükke Geuken, oo 28.4.1764 Weener, Syben Behrents 1085, * 10.1.1743 Weener, Tochter von Berent Berents und Feke Jans

Kinder: Feeke * 15.2.1765 Tichelwarf
[2] Meindert * 21.3.1767 Tichelwarf
..."

Family name Harms for Meindert is based on naming system in vogue on Ostfriesland at the time of Meindert's birth. - D. A. Navorska - xviii Mar MMXXI - in proximo Grove, OK.
